Thesis Session is a process of presenting students about final research that has been considered completed by being recorded in a writing report form. Students present the results of their scientific work when the trial takes place before the board of examiners. When the trial took place the board of examiners assessed the results of the scientific work that had been done by the students whether it was feasible to graduate or not. Assessment can be interpreted as a process of collecting and processing information that aims to be used in making decisions to determine the quality of students. Assessment can be used as a reference to obtain information about students how well the learning outcomes have been achieved by students.
